I have a chance to pick up a '96 R1100rs parts bike cheap,(bill of sale , no tittle). My question is : will a enough of the RS parts cross over to the 1100gs for it to be worth me buying?

The only reason I would buy it would for parts that will cross to the 1100gs.
 
The engine and tranny will swap over, although the tranny is an M94, so it's prone to the "third gear skip." Swingarm and final drive too, I assume. Starter. Fuel pump. Levers maybe? Prolly sell the wheels for a few bucks.
 
The RS motor made more HP than the GS so probably different cams and maybe other engine parts are different too.

Went yesterday and picked up the '99 1100gs.

The good; I't's a complete bike , 47k miles , ohlins , hard parts , (tranny and steering), has a huge fuel tank , I think GSA , PIAA aux lights, oem side cases , Hepco Becker top case. And a 2 headlight setup I haven't seen before, an odd lower front fender, and a 2 taillight system I haven't seen before.

The bad; No Tittle, has been sitting outside for at least 2 years, (and hasn't been started since 2018) the cases are all sun faded, 1 side case has a broken lock, (works with screw driver) , front shock is leaking

I looked in the tank with a flashlight, and doesn't look to bad , I haven't pulled the pump plate where I can really see what it looks like.

I looked at the 1100rs, it was really rough, broken levers , clutch and brake, broken plastic, no seat 110k miles and also no tittle. I didn't buy it. Looked like it would cost more than it is worth to get it running and titled.
